Instructions
Preheat oven to 350F. Grease a mini or regular 6-cup donut pan. Start by reducing the apple cider. In a microwave safe bowl covered with plastic wrap, heat the cider for 8 minutes in the microwave. You can alternatively heat it on the stove over medium heat until reduced by half. Once reduced, whisk in the butter until melted. Measure out 1/2 cup to use for the donut batter, and set the remaining aside to use later. In a large bowl, whisk together the 1/2 cup of the reduced cider and butter mixture, monk fruit sweetener, egg, yogurt, and vanilla until well combined. In a separate medium bowl, whisk together the flour, cinnamon, baking soda, baking powder, nutmeg, and salt. Pour the dry ingredients into the wet and use a wooden spoon or spatula to mix until just combined. Spoon or scoop the batter into the prepared donut wells, filling each 2/3 of the way. For mini donuts, bake at 350F for 9-11 minutes. For regular donuts, bake at 350F for 12-14 minutes or until golden. Remove and allow to cool in the pan for 2-3 minutes, then transfer to a wire cooling rack. Melt 3 tbsp of butter in a small bowl, and then add the remaining reduced apple cider. In a separate bowl, mix together the monkfruit sweetener and cinnamon. One donut at a time, dip one side into the butter/cider mixture, and then roll in the cinnamon sugar mixture to coat. Serve warm.View original recipe
